So my alternator went out and I made it to my garage just as the car died. The battery is new so I checked the box of parts I had pulled off a 93 ES300 that is in the junkyard. I had an alternator I payed 5 bucks for so I threw it in problem solved BUT - now one of my LED's that was previously burned out is now working on and off, on the speedometer? Could they not be getting enough juice? It never showed a sign of life since I bought the car. Just thought I would ask if anybody else has seen this before. Thanks.

By LEDs do you mean the illuminating needles? Those always flicker a bit, seemingly whenever they want to. Try turning down the brightness on the cluster and they might stay lit.
